Ricky Ricotta's Mighty Robot Vs. The Jurassic Jackrabbits From Jupiter
Dav Pilkey hits the halfway mark in this cheerfully ridiculous, easy-reader series that spans the solar system, as Ricky Ricotta's Mighty Robot takes on the Jurassic Jackrabbits from Jupiter

Little Ricky (a smart young mouse, for those of you just joining us) is having a birthday, and that's cause for some serious robotic celebration. The family--along with cousin Lucy ("a little PEST!")--piles on top of the Mighty Robot for a trip to see dino skeletons at the local museum. Unfortunately, General Jackrabbit, evil ruler of Jupiter's "billions of carrot-loving jackrabbits" (the carrots make the planet orange, you see), has other plans for our heroes. He's hoping to take over Earth, but he knows that first he's got to take down Ricky Ricotta's Mighty Robot. And how better to accomplish that than using the museum's dino skeletons, some of the General's own DNA, and a Meany Machiney to create three big, mean Jurassic Jackrabbits?

There's no doubt that Pilkey can be much funnier when he has more words to work with--witness any of the Captain Underpants books (and Ricky Ricotta is no George or Harold)--but this series at least gives younger readers something fun to do while working on their reading chops. And, of course, you don't have to read a single word to thoroughly enjoy Flip-o-Rama, Pilkey's "world-famous cheesy animation technique," which lets readers flip pages back and forth to animate the action. (Also includes step-by-step drawing tips from equally fun-loving illustrator Martin Ontiveros.) (Ages 4 to 8) --Paul Hughes.
